Increase in hail storms can lead to “very underinsured” solar infrastructure in Europe: Chaucer

The number of hailstorms in Europe has more than doubled in the past year, increasing the costs for solar infrastructure and underinsured, according to a recent report by specialty re/insurance group Chaucer.
